Review of We the Animals (2018) by Alex Barasch for Slate — 14 Aug 2018
The fact that Jonah is so young means the writers’ hands are partially tied when it comes time to land that final gut-punch, and the effect is to leave the film feeling somewhat unfinished. But maybe that’s part of the point — to depict a young life in which, for better or for worse, it’s unclear what comes next.
